The rooftop/helipad where Sarah confronts agent "Longshore" when he attempts to extract Chuck, is the same location where she took Chuck after requesting extraction to protect him from Casey in Pilot.
Chuck sends the photograph of the Shawarma Girl to Sarah's iPhone via an email to "sarah@wienerlicious.net".
Sarah: (To a customer) Danke, dass Sie uns im Wienerlicious besucht haben. The translation of this German phrase is: "Thank you for visiting us at Wienerlicious."
The code to reveal Sarah's hidden computer console at Wienerlicious is 720 + enter on the cash register.
When the delivery girl walks in to give the food, Chuck says: "29 deliveries, 29 bugs." It was 29 minutes into the show.

For this entire season, Zachary Levi (Charles "Chuck" Irving Bartowski) was nominated for the 2008 Teen Choice Award for "Choice Breakout TV Star-Male". Also, Joshua Gomez (Morgan Grimes) was nominated for the 2008 ALMA Award for "Outstanding Male Performance in a Comedy Television Series".

This was the last completed episode before the WGA strike on November 5, 2007.
Stripes Sarah mentions that their "bugs" were "EM-50's". This is a reference to the Urban Assault Vehicle in the movie Stripes.
Spies Like Us The chip name GLG 20 comes from the 1985 movie Spies Like Us with Dan Aykroyd and Chevy Chase. Aykroyd and Chase played two bumbling decoy spies with the call-sign GLG 20.
